What does integrity in a business context refer to?

  1. Technical efficiency

  2. Financial gain

  3. Strong adherence to honesty and morality

  4. Strategic planning

The correct answer is: Strong adherence to honesty and morality

Integrity in a business context refers to strong adherence to honesty and morality. This concept emphasizes the importance of ethical behavior, transparency, and maintaining a commitment to ethical principles in all dealings. A business that operates with integrity fosters trust with its stakeholders, including customers, employees, investors, and the broader community. This trust is crucial for long-term success, as it enhances a company's reputation, encourages loyalty, and minimizes the risk of legal issues or scandals that can arise from unethical practices. Businesses that prioritize integrity are likely to create a positive work environment and promote a culture of accountability. This ethical foundation can also differentiate a company in competitive markets, leading to customer preference and increased market share. In contrast, while technical efficiency, financial gain, and strategic planning are important aspects of business operations, they do not inherently involve the ethical considerations that define integrity. A focus solely on these areas without a foundation of integrity can lead to short-term benefits but may jeopardize long-term sustainability and trust.
